Traditional keys are made of metal shafts that are inserted into the lock to start your vehicle. Transponder keys with programmed chips are available in the latest models.

The cost of replacing your keys varies based on the type of key that you own, and the locksmith will require the original key in order to make an exact copy.

Modern cars require a new kind of ignition key. They are made of plastic with a cap that is embedded with a chip which communicates to the vehicle's system and allows the engine to be started. This kind of anti-theft system was first introduced in Europe in 1993, and has drastically reduced the number of auto thefts. These types of ignition keys are among the most expensive to replace and they usually cost anywhere from $200-$250.

A newer vehicle may have an ignition lock repair near me key ignition replacement that needs to be in close proximity in order to start the engine. These keys are more difficult to replace because they need to be programmed to your specific vehicle. In most cases, this requires a trip to your dealership or an auto shop with the required programming equipment.

Replacement keys can be expensive depending on the type of key you have. A traditional blade-style car key may cost between $25 and $100, based on the make and model of your vehicle. The blank key used to make your replacement must be shaped to fit your vehicle's ignition cylinder. This is accomplished by a machine that scans the contours of your existing key and then cuts the contour into the new key blank.

Transponder keys are more advanced and can be more expensive. These keys contain an embedded chip that your car will recognize. They need to be programmed to function correctly. You'll need to bring your keyfob to a locksmith or dealer to get it programmed.
